What Affects TV Commercial Rates?

TV commercial rates aren’t one-size-fits-all—they’re influenced by several key factors that determine your ad’s reach, frequency, and visibility. Elements like market size, network popularity, airtime (daypart), and length of the commercial all impact the final cost.

For example, a 30-second spot during primetime on a major network will cost more than a local ad airing midday on a regional channel. Additionally, rates may vary depending on whether you’re running your ad during live events, seasonal programming, or standard rotations. Understanding these variables is essential when comparing TV commercial rates and planning your media spend effectively.

Local TV Commercial Rates

TV commercial rates for local advertising are typically more affordable and ideal for small businesses aiming to reach specific neighborhoods or regional markets. These rates often depend on the size of the DMA (Designated Market Area), the local cable provider, and the time slot selected.

Regional TV Commercial Rates

Regional TV commercial rates strike a balance between affordability and reach, allowing businesses to target multiple cities or states with a unified message. These rates are influenced by the number of markets included, network partnerships, and viewer demographics in those regions.

National TV Commercial Rates

National TV commercial rates are the most premium, offering broad exposure across major networks like NBC, FOX, and ESPN. Rates at this level are driven by primetime placements, programming popularity, and potential reach across millions of households.

What determines TV commercial rates?

TV commercial rates are influenced by several factors including the length of the ad, the time it airs, the network it runs on, and the market you’re targeting. High-demand slots like primetime or live sports events typically cost more.

Are TV commercial rates different for local and national campaigns?

Yes. Local TV commercial rates are generally more affordable and ideal for small businesses, while national campaigns offer broader reach at higher costs. Rates vary based on the coverage area and viewer demographics.

How long does a typical TV commercial run?

Most TV commercials run in 15-, 30-, or 60-second formats. TV commercial rates will vary depending on which length you choose and how often the ad airs.
